IV. Statutory Authority
21. We seek comment on whether the
Commission has the jurisdiction to
mandate the inclusion of HD Radio,
SDARS, or any other audio technology
in receivers. Do we have express or
ancillary statutory authority to require
receiver manufacturers to include
certain technology in receivers? To the
extent that the Commission does not
have the authority to require receiver
manufacturers to include certain
technology in receivers, do we have
authority to require iBiquity, licensees
of HD Radio stations, Sirius XM, and/or
other entities to certify that receivers
authorized to receive content include
certain mandated technology? Would
such a requirement be technologically
feasible, particularly in the case of a
non-subscription service such as HD
Radio?

FEDERAL ELECTION COMMISSION
[Notice 2008-10]
Filing Dates for the Ohio Special Election in the 11th
Congressional District
AGENCY: Federal Election Commission.
ACTION: Notice of filing dates for special election.
-----------------------------------------------------------------------
SUMMARY: Ohio has scheduled elections on October 14, 2008, and November
18, 2008, to fill the U.S. House of Representatives seat in the
Eleventh Congressional District held by the late Representative
Stephanie Tubbs Jones.
Committees required to file reports in connection with the Special
Primary Election on October 14, 2008, shall file a 12-day Pre-Primary
Report. Committees required to file reports in connection with both the
Special Primary and Special General Election on November 18, 2008,
shall file a 12-day Pre-Primary Report, a 12-day Pre-General Report,
and a 30-day Post-General Report.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
Principal Campaign Committees
All principal campaign committees of candidates who participate in
the Ohio Special Primary and Special General Elections shall file a 12-
day Pre-Primary Report on October 2, 2008; a 12-day Pre-General Report
on November 6, 2008; and a 30-day Post-General Report on December 18,
2008. (See chart below for the closing date for each report).
[[Page 52661]]
All principal campaign committees of candidates participating only
in the Special Primary Election shall file a 12-day Pre-Primary Report
on October 2, 2008. (See chart below for the closing date for each
report).
Unauthorized Committees (PACs and Party Committees)
Political committees filing on a quarterly basis in 2008 are
subject to special election reporting if they make previously
undisclosed contributions or expenditures in connection with the Ohio
Special Primary or Special General Elections by the close of books for
the applicable report(s). (See chart below for the closing date for
each report).
Committees filing monthly that support candidates in the Ohio
Special Primary or Special General Elections should continue to file
according to the monthly reporting schedule.
Additional disclosure information in connection with the Ohio
Special Election may be found on the FEC Web site at https://
www.fec.gov/info/report_dates.shtml.

\1\ The reporting period always begins the day after the closing date of the last report filed. If the committee
is new and has not previously filed a report, the first report must cover all activity that occurred before
the committee registered up through the close of books for the first report due.
\2\ Notice that this filing deadline falls on a weekend. Filing deadlines are not extended when they fall on
nonworking days. Accordingly, reports filed by methods other than Registered, Certified or Overnight Mail, or
electronically, must be received before the Commission's close of business on the last business day before the
deadline.
